How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cypresswood?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cypresswood Studio Apartments | $1,032 | $647 | $1,799 |
| Cypresswood 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,177 | $485 | $4,040 |
| Cypresswood 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,556 | $790 | $3,717 |
| Cypresswood 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,269 | $1,005 | $4,025 |
| Cypresswood 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,078 | $1,468 | $6,618 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cypresswood
How much are Studio apartments in Cypresswood?
There are currently 54 Studio Apartments in Cypresswood with rent ranges from $647 to $1,799 with an average price of $1,032.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cypresswood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cypresswood ranges from $485 to $4,040 with an average monthly rent of $1,177.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cypresswood c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cypresswood range from $790 to $3,717.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,556.
How expensive are Cypresswood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 279 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Cypresswood on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,005 to $4,025 - averaging $2,269 for the location.
